The University of the Philippines (UP) Manila has been officially recognized as compliant with the Maturity Level 2 Indicators under the Enhanced Program to Institutionalize Meritocracy and Excellence in Human Resource Management (PRIME-HRM) by the Philippine Civil Service Commission (CSC).
Civil Service Commission (CSC) Field Office Director Henry Peliño awarded UP Manila the Certificate of Recognition (COR) during the Flag Raising Ceremony on Mar. 24, 2025, at the Joaquin Gonzales Compound.
To earn the PRIME-HRM Level II Accreditation, the Human Resource Development Office (HRDO) of UP Manila strived to improve its services by ensuring that its systems adhere to CSC guidelines, and collected numerous documentary and evidence requirements in the process.
Each of the sections of HRDO, comprising the Recruitment, Selection, and Placement (RSP), Performance Management (PM), Learning and Development (L&D), and Rewards and Recognition (R&R) sections, were assessed on Feb. 18, 19, and 21, 2025 for organizational and systems efficiency.
As a result of their hard work, the CSC recognized the HRM practices and performance of HRDO, along with the UP Manila community’s commitment to progress, as competent and exemplary.#
